Lay Responder FA/CPR/AED
Instructor Course
24 HOURS - $275.00
The instructor course is designed to train candidates as instructors in Adult, Child, Infant CPR, Adult/Child AED and First Aid and trains individuals to use the "Workplace Safety" modules. The training consists of the Precourse Session (where all basic levels are tested both in physical and written formats), Fundamentals of Instructor Training, and the Instructor Course. Candidates must successfully pass the Precourse Session to continue in the Instructor Course. Upon registration, candidates will receive a letter outlining the course objectives, information on the Pre-course Session, information on sessions 1, 2 & 3. Prerequisites for this course, in addition to the precourse session, include a current certification in Adult, Child, Infant CPR, AED and First Aid as well as being at least 17 years of age.

Babysitter's Training (R.08)
8 HOURS - $70.00
This course trains young people ages 11 and older basic child care plus how to handle emergency situations. Child and Infant CPR is now included in our BBST format. Upon successful completion of the course students will receive the American Red Cross Babysitter's Kit, which includes an emergency checklist, first aid supplies, and a flashlight. Students will also receive a Babysitter's Training completion certificate.

Standard First Aid With Adult/Child/Infant CPR
plus Adult/Child AED
8 HOURS - $80.00
Our most popular safety course, it is great for community needs. The complete course combines CPR and first aid training to teach participants how to: Recognize and care for breathing and cardiac emergencies in infants, children and adults: How to use an AED on Adults and or Children: Perform first aid for cuts, scrapes, bruises, burns, bleeding, sprains, and strains: Treat sudden illnesses, including poisoning: Minimize the effects of shock: Recognize emergencies and take action: Understand the role of AED's in the Cardiac Chain of Survival.

ALL Challenges***
1.5-2.00 HOURS-$35.00
This course is for individuals whose certification has or is expiring. Students will display their skills necessary to receive certification. Students must demonstrate all skills with no prompting from the instructor. Upon successful completion students will receive the component certificate needed.

Family Caregiving
$20.00 per training module
Designed to help provide care for a parent, spouse or friend at home and provide the best care possible. Our modular program lets you choose from nine information-packed sessions. You decide which ones meet your specific caregiving needs. The modules are just one hour in length and participant booklets can be purchased from the local Red Cross Chapter to learn on your own. Either way, you will enhance your skills, reduce stress and increase your confidence so you can provide the best care possible.
Topics include:
Assisting with Personal Care
Positioning and Helping your Loved One Move
General Caregiving Skills
Home Safety
Healthy Eating
Caring for a Loved One with Alzheimer's Disease or Dementia
Caring for a Loved One with HIV/AIDS
Legal and Financial Issues
Caring for the Caregiver

CPR/AED for the
Professional Rescuer (r.06)
9 HOURS - $90.00
Designed for any individual who has a duty to respond to emergencies, this 8 hour course combines lectures and video with hands-on skill training. Key content areas: Recognizing and responding to breathing and cardiac emergencies in adults, children and infants: Two rescuer CPR: Use of body substance isolation precautions to prevent disease transmission: Use of resuscitation and bag-valve masks: Use of an AED for a victim of sudden cardiac arrest.

Bloodborne Pathogens
Preventing Disease Transmission
2 HOURS - $40.00
Designed for employees who may come in contact with infectious materials on the job (first aid providers, EMT's, paramedics, fire fighters, health care workers, hotel workers, lifeguards, etc). The program will include: Transmission of disease, employer's exposure control plan, emergency and follow-up procedures, and preventing disease transmission.
